[PATCH v2 2/2] devtools/ai/review-patch: reduce spurious warnings
Stephen Hemminger
stephen at networkplumber.org
Fri Sep 4 18:23:08 CEST 2026
Improve the logic for reporting warnings and errors to
avoid flagging good patches as suspicious.
Signed-off-by: Stephen Hemminger <stephen at networkplumber.org>
---
devtools/ai/review-patch.py | 232 +++++++++++++++++++++++++++++-------
1 file changed, 186 insertions(+), 46 deletions(-)

+# Explicit machine-readable verdict; authoritative when present.
+# Quoted lines ('>') are excluded: a patch that adds a Review-Result line to a
+# document or test fixture must not be able to dictate its own verdict.
+_RESULT_RE = re.compile(
+ r"^[\s*#-]*review-result:\s*[*`\s]*(clean|warning|error)s?\b", re.MULTILINE
+)
+_RESULT_EXIT = {"clean": EXIT_CLEAN, "warning": EXIT_WARNINGS, "error": EXIT_ERRORS}
+
+# A severity section header: the whole line is the word plus decoration.
+# "## Errors" "**Warnings**" "<h2>Errors</h2>" "ERRORS:" "Error (must fix):"
+_HEADER_RE = re.compile(
+ r"^(?:#{1,6}\s*)?(?:<h[1-6]>\s*)?[*_`]{0,2}"
+ r"(error|warning)s?"
+ r"[*_`]{0,2}\s*(?:\((?:must|should) fix\))?\s*:?\s*(?:</h[1-6]>)?$"
+)
+
+# An inline finding marker: "Error: foo", "- **Warning** - bar".
+# The remainder is captured so that "Errors: none" is recognised as filler
+# rather than counted as a finding.
+_INLINE_RE = re.compile(
+ r"^[-*\s]*[*_`]{0,2}(error|warning)s?[*_`]{0,2}\s*[:\u2013-]\s*(\S.*)$"
+)
+
+# Text meaning "this section is empty". Deliberately a closed vocabulary:
+# anything else under a severity header counts as a finding.
+_EMPTY_RE = re.compile(
+ r"^[-*\s]*[*_`(\[]*\s*"
+ r"(?:none|nil|n/?a"
+ r"|no\s+(?:errors?|warnings?|issues?|problems?|findings?|concerns?"
+ r"|correctness\s+bugs?|changes?\s+(?:required|needed)))"
+ r"[\w\s]{0,24}[.!]?\s*[*_`)\]]*$"
+)
+
+_RULE_CHARS = set("-=_*# \t")
+
+# Code block delimiters. The markdown instructions ask for code references, so a
+# quoted compiler diagnostic or RTE_LOG(WARNING, ...) must not read as a finding.
+_FENCE_RE = re.compile(r"^(?:```|~~~)")
+
+
+def _asserted_lines(review_text: str) -> Iterator[str]:
+ """Yield the lines a review asserts, dropping the ones it quotes.
+
+ Code fences and '>' context carry text the review is talking *about*
+ rather than claiming, so neither may open a section or supply a verdict.
+ Indentation is left to the caller: an indented line may be a code sample,
+ but it may equally be a finding nested under a severity header.
+ """
+ in_fence = False
+
+ for line in review_text.splitlines():
+ if _FENCE_RE.match(line.strip()):
+ in_fence = not in_fence
+ continue
+ if in_fence:
+ continue
+ if line.lstrip().startswith(">"):
+ continue
+ yield line
+
+
+def strip_quoted_blocks(review_text: str) -> str:
+ """Return the text that may supply a verdict line.
+
+ Indented blocks are dropped here: a review that shows an example
+ Review-Result line must not be able to dictate its own verdict.
+ """
+ return "\n".join(
+ line
+ for line in _asserted_lines(review_text)
+ if not line.startswith(" ") and not line.startswith("\t")
+ )
+
+
+def scan_review_prose(review_text: str) -> tuple[bool, bool]:
+ """Scan free-form review text for findings.
+
+ A severity header only counts if the section under it holds something
+ other than "none". Returns (has_errors, has_warnings).
+ """
+ has_errors = False
+ has_warnings = False
+ section: str | None = None
+
+ for line in _asserted_lines(review_text):
+ stripped = line.strip().lower()
+
+ # Blank lines, horizontal rules and patch context are inert:
+ # they neither open nor close a section.
+ if (
+ not stripped
+ or set(stripped) <= _RULE_CHARS
+ or stripped.startswith("diff --git")
+ ):
+ continue
+
+ # An indented line may be an unfenced code sample, so it cannot open
+ # a section or stand alone as a finding. Under an open header it is
+ # still content: a bullet nested under "## Errors" is a finding.
+ if not line.startswith(" ") and not line.startswith("\t"):
+ match = _INLINE_RE.match(stripped)
+ if match:
+ if not _EMPTY_RE.match(match.group(2)):
+ if match.group(1) == "error":
+ has_errors = True
+ else:
+ has_warnings = True
+ section = None
+ continue
+
+ match = _HEADER_RE.match(stripped)
+ if match:
+ section = match.group(1)
+ continue
+
+ if section is None:
+ continue
+
+ # Strip HTML tags so "<p>None identified.</p>" reads as filler.
+ text = re.sub(r"<[^>]+>", " ", stripped).strip()
+ if not _EMPTY_RE.match(text):
+ if section == "error":
+ has_errors = True
+ else:
+ has_warnings = True
+ section = None
+
+ return has_errors, has_warnings
def classify_review(review_text: str, output_format: str) -> int:
@@ -136,12 +271,37 @@ def classify_review(review_text: str, output_format: str) -> int:
2 - warnings found (no errors)
3 - errors found
"""
+ # 1. Explicit verdict line wins. Combined reviews carry one per section;
+ # the worst result decides. Quoted material cannot supply one.
+ verdicts = _RESULT_RE.findall(strip_quoted_blocks(review_text).lower())
+ if verdicts:
+ return max(_RESULT_EXIT[v] for v in verdicts)
+
has_errors = False
has_warnings = False
+ # 2. Structured JSON.
if output_format == "json":
try:
data = json.loads(review_text)
+ # Combined reviews nest one sub-review per patch or chunk, each
+ # still in its own format. Classify each and keep the worst.
+ sections = data.get("sections")
+ if isinstance(sections, list):
+ worst = EXIT_CLEAN
+ classified = False
+ for entry in sections:
+ if not isinstance(entry, dict):
+ continue
+ review = entry.get("review")
+ if isinstance(review, str):
+ classified = True
+ worst = max(worst, classify_review(review, output_format))
+ # An empty or unrecognised "sections" value is not a verdict;
+ # fall through to the top-level keys rather than report clean.
+ if classified:
+ return worst
+
if data.get("errors"):
has_errors = True
if data.get("warnings"):
@@ -154,44 +314,9 @@ def classify_review(review_text: str, output_format: str) -> int:
except (json.JSONDecodeError, AttributeError):
pass # Fall through to text scanning
